Sociology
QUESTION #1667
Question 6
Pierre Bourdieu's concept of 'habitus' refers to a set of durable, transposable dispositions that shape perception, thought, and action. Which of the following most precisely captures what habitus describes?
Correct Answer Logic:
Bourdieu's habitus is a system of durable, transposable dispositions — ways of perceiving, thinking, feeling, and acting — that are acquired through socialization in particular social positions and conditions. It is distinct from cultural capital (knowledge/credentials), social capital (networks), and economic capital (material resources), though all three interact with habitus.

Federal Rules of Evidence (US)
QUESTION #3788
Question 14
A plaintiff sues for injuries in a car crash. The defendant offers a certified copy of a police report where the officer wrote: 'Bystander Smith told me the plaintiff ran the red light.' The officer did not see the accident. Is this statement admissible?
Correct Answer Logic:
Under Rule 805, hearsay within hearsay is admissible only if each part of the combined statements conforms with an exception. While the report might be a public record, the bystander's statement to the officer is a second level of hearsay that requires its own exception.

Statistics
QUESTION #2009
Question 16
In the ANOVA table for an RCB design with \(SS_{error} = 2.6249\) and error \(df = 24\), the standard error for the difference between two treatment means \((\bar{y}_{i.} - \bar{y}_{j.})\) is:
Correct Answer Logic:
The standard error for comparing two treatment means in RCBD is \(SE_{diff} = \sqrt{\dfrac{2 MS_E}{b}}\), where \(b\) is the number of blocks (replications per treatment). Here \(MS_E = 2.6249/24 = 0.1094\), so \(SE_{diff} = \sqrt{2(0.1094)/9} \approx 0.1559\).

The Constitution of Pakistan
QUESTION #9378
Question 18
Article 66 grants parliamentary privilege to members for things said or votes given in Parliament. Can this privilege be set aside by presidential order?
Correct Answer Logic:
Article 66(3) provides that any law punishing persons who refuse to give evidence before a committee 'shall have effect subject to such Order for safeguarding confidential matters from disclosure as may be made by the President.' This is a narrow exception only for committee evidence — not for speeches or votes in the House itself.
